Job description
The Android Platform team sets the technical direction for Android at Reddit. We design, build, and support the Android app and its development ecosystem (libraries, frameworks, observability, and build/CI tooling) that every team uses to ship delightful Reddit experiences.
As a Staff Android Engineer, you will be a technical leader for the Android organization, focusing on three pillars: Client Health (Crashes/ANRs/Performance), Developer Experience, and App Architecture.
What you'll do:
• Own and shape the architecture of Reddit's Android App to scale for the next 100M+ DAUs.
• Improve Android developer experience by designing tools, workflows, and CI integrations that make it fast and safe to develop and release code.
• Define and operationalize guardrails (lint/static analysis, tests, and AI-assisted reviews) that catch common issues early.
• Build and evolve Android client health and observability foundations (events, traces, dashboards) so teams can improve user experiences.
• Apply AI thoughtfully to engineering workflows (e.g., code review, static analysis) for improved productivity.
• Mentor and Support Android engineers through design reviews, documentation, and education on platform capabilities.
What we expect from you:
• 8+ years of Software development experience with at least 4+ years in designing/developing Android applications.
• Experience working in a large codebase serving 100+ engineers and millions of DAUs.
• Mastery of modern Android development (Jetpack Compose, Kotlin Coroutines).
• Strong background in Android platform/infrastructure: shared libraries, startup/session orchestration, or core networking/caching.
• Practical experience applying AI to engineering workflows with clear, measurable benefit.
• Proven ability to lead cross-functional initiatives and influence technical direction across multiple teams.

Q: What skills or qualities help someone succeed as a Android Software Engineer?
A: To succeed as an Android Software Engineer, key technical skills include proficiency in Java or Kotlin programming languages, experience with Android SDK and APIs, and knowledge of Android architecture patterns such as MVVM and MVI. Additionally, soft skills like strong problem-solving abilities, effective communication, and collaboration with cross-functional teams are crucial for success in this role. By combining these technical and soft skills, Android Software Engineers can effectively design, develop, and maintain high-quality mobile applications, driving career growth and contributing to the success of their teams.
Q: What is the career path for a Android Software Engineer?
A: A typical career progression for an Android Software Engineer involves starting as a Junior Android Developer, where they focus on building and testing Android applications, and gradually moving to roles such as Android Software Engineer, where they take on more complex projects and lead smaller teams, and finally, Senior Android Engineer or Technical Lead, where they oversee large-scale projects and mentor junior engineers. Key opportunities for skill development include learning about mobile architecture, cloud computing, machine learning, and DevOps, as well as staying up-to-date with the latest Android technologies and frameworks. Long-term career prospects for Android Software Engineers may include transitioning into technical leadership roles, becoming a technical architect, or exploring adjacent fields such as artificial intelligence, data science, or product management.
